Starcom Melbourne is seeking a Publishing & Audio Manager for a 12 Month FTC role. This position involves leading the planning and execution of media campaigns across digital, print, and audio. The successful candidate will build strong relationships with clients and partners while managing a team of Executives.
Key skills required include experience in media campaigns, confidence with data insights, and strong communication abilities. This role offers various employee benefits and a collaborative work environment.
